> Exactly to the point. Optimizing on how many transaction OpenSIPS can > do natively is useless. In real cases when you enable the whole chain > of things that make a complete SIP service running with accounting, > DNS lookups, dips in external databases, number portability, LCR if > you score 50 cps you are lucky. > > The point is that OpenSIPS is fast enough for its main purpose, there > are the other parts or processes that slows it down and is very little > you can do to optimize on that. The round trip time for all database > queries will add up enough to slow the proxy down to tens cps > depending how many you do and how far the queries systems are.
